Change

I was born in a world of sin 
And shape in iniquity. 
I never knew the lord until 
He saved me. 

I was in the habit of drinking and smoking 
Never wanted to hear about church 
Because of the life I was living.

All that change one day 
That was on my Sixteen Birthday.
I was drinking and partying
But was told to keep a thanksgiving.

I suddenly collapse and fall down,
Not knowing my heart was about give out
I was picked up and rushed to the hospital.

As I pass the door, my heart stop 
And I breath no more.
For that moment I was alone
In a dark place all on my own.

With no one their not a single light
No one their to comfort or say!
“It’s gonna be fine”

Then I wake up laying speechless 
For I was on life machine.
While my family were crying and praying.

Why I’m I here, what had happen? 
My aunt say I should be grateful 
Because God kept me.

Then I turn and ask God
Why he didn’t take me.
For I never listen to my uncle
Who told me to keep a thanksgiving.

Cause of the sickness 
I was born with.
I was told by the doctor
That I wouldn’t live to see 16.

But God show up and heal me
And said “he have great plans for me”
So I can live and do his work.

Here I am at 23years old 
Still alive up to a day like today.
Thanking God every step 
Of the way. 

Sometime I stumble 
Sometime I fall
So I get right back up 
Go at it all again.

For I was I was born in a world of sin 
And shape in iniquity.
I used to place the things of the world in-front
Now I worshipped and glorified Him.
